FAQ
What is the main learning method used by Flips?
Flips utilizes a spaced repetition system, which means it intelligently brings back words and phrases right before you are likely to forget them. This ensures efficient study time and long-term retention.
Does Flips offer different study modes?
Yes, Flips offers both traditional flashcard study and a 4-choice practice mode. This variety helps keep study sessions engaging and focused.
Can I create my own vocabulary lists in Flips?
Absolutely. Flips allows you to create custom Japanese decks and even import them from CSV/TSV files or other applications, giving you flexibility in your learning.
How does Flips help with habit building?
Flips incorporates features like streaks shown in a calendar-style grid and clear progress visualization to encourage consistent daily study and help users build a strong learning habit.
What JLPT levels does Flips cover?
Flips covers Japanese vocabulary from JLPT N5 up to N1, catering to learners at all stages of their Japanese language journey.
